This copy of a 13th century castle from Belgium was a plan by an alderman in 1999 to put Almere on the map. Construction started in 2000 with a budget of 27 million euro later increased to 55 million euro. Because of the financial problems the construction was stopped in 2002 and it still looks that way today. Several attempts have been made to revive the castle but to date it has still failed.
